Construction of Fingerprinting Map and Purity Identification of Main Cotton Cultivars in Xinjiang
-
Abstract
【Objective】 This project aims to construct fingerprinting map and analyze the purity of four main cotton cultivars in Xinjiang in the hope of providing a basis for molecular identification of cotton varieties. 【Method】 Typically representative early-mature cotton varieties in northern Xinjiang were used as materials, 25 pairs of primers with high polymorphism, good stability selected from 1,000 pairs of SSR primers as the main extension backbone varieties to construct fingerprinting map, and 10 primers were selected to analyze the purity of 4 varieties of cotton. 【Result】 The number of alleles detected was 70 and the number of alleles detected by each marker ranged from 2 to 7, with an average of 2.8; The polymorphism information content ranged from 0.169,0 to 0.872,9, with an average of 0.688,3; 4 specific primers could completely differentiate the 4 cotton varieties from each other and their construct fingerprinting map. 10 pairs of primers were used to detect the purity of 4 varieties, and the results showed that the variety with highest purity was Xi 62, with the purity of 99.5% and the variety with lowest purity was Xinluzao 6, whose purity was 92.0%. 【Conclusion】 The fingerprint and the identification purity of the four cotton varieties were constructed by the SSR molecular marker technique, and the theoretical basis for the construction and the purity identification of the fingerprint of the subsequent main varieties was established.
